The Formula Hybrid competition builds on the highly successful Formula SAE program by adding new layers
of complexity: drive train innovation and energy-efficiency. Undergraduate and graduate students design and
build a hybrid, plug-in hybrid, or electric vehicle and compete in autocross, acceleration tests, car design and
marketing presentations, and a 22 km endurance event on a fixed amount of energy—a challenge that proves
difficult to master.
This year we've added an Electric Only class. Derived from the former Formula Hybrid-in-Progress class,
our Electric Only category is compatible with the new FSAE-Electric and European Electric category. We are excited
about engaging more student engineers in designing the next generation of automotive drivetrain systems.
Founded and organized by Thayer School of Engineering at Dartmouth, Formula Hybrid is a member of
the SAE Collegiate Design Series and is endorsed by the IEEE. Formula Hybrid continues to gain momentum.
From six teams and 60 students in 2007 to this year’s 36 teams and 600 students from five countries, Formula
Hybrid is widening the road to energy-efficient automotive engineering.
We are delighted that students are directing their ingenuity and creativity to advancing plug-in hybrid and electric
technologies, as we believe the ideas developed for competitions today may lead to improved applications
tomorrow. We are already planning the 2013 Formula Hybrid Competition. We look forward to seeing you there!
